Decadent Chocolate Cinnamon Rolls with Cream Cheese Frosting
These chocolate cinnamon rolls are the ultimate indulgent breakfast treat, combining classic cinnamon roll texture with rich chocolate flavor throughout. The soft, pillowy dough is swirled with a decadent chocolate-cinnamon filling and mini chocolate chips, then topped with silky cream cheese frosting. Perfect for special weekend mornings, holidays, or whenever you need something truly spectacular.
Why These Chocolate Cinnamon Rolls Are Different
Unlike traditional cinnamon rolls that get chocolate added as an afterthought, these are designed from the ground up to be chocolate lovers' paradise. The filling combines cocoa powder with brown sugar and cinnamon for a fudgy texture, while mini chocolate chips provide pockets of melted chocolate throughout. This dual approach creates both a smooth chocolate layer and delightful chocolate chip surprises in every bite.
The dough itself is enriched with butter, eggs, and milk, creating an incredibly tender crumb that stays soft for days. The cream cheese frosting isn't just any frosting—it's thick, tangy, and perfectly balanced to cut through the sweetness of the chocolate filling. This combination of elements makes these rolls taste like they came from an upscale bakery, but they're surprisingly straightforward to make at home with common ingredients.
💡 Professional Tip
The key to achieving bakery-quality texture is proper kneading and not adding too much flour. The dough should be slightly tacky but not sticky. If it clings to your hands, add flour one tablespoon at a time, but resist the urge to over-flour, as this creates dense, tough rolls.
Frequently Asked Questions
Absolutely! After cutting the rolls and placing them in the pan, cover tightly with plastic wrap and refrigerate overnight. In the morning, remove from fridge and let sit at room temperature for 30-45 minutes while your oven preheats, then bake as directed. You can also freeze unbaked rolls for up to 3 months—just thaw overnight in the refrigerator before the final rise and baking.
Yes! Dark chocolate chips or chopped dark chocolate work beautifully and create a more sophisticated, less sweet flavor profile. You can also use a combination of milk and dark chocolate chips. White chocolate chips are another delicious variation that pairs wonderfully with the cinnamon and cocoa filling.
The most common issue is yeast that's either expired or was killed by milk that was too hot. The milk should be between 105-115°F (warm to the touch but not hot). Also ensure your rising environment is warm and draft-free—inside an oven with just the light on is perfect. If your kitchen is cold, the rise time may need to be extended by 15-30 minutes.
Definitely! While a stand mixer makes kneading easier, you can easily make these by hand. Mix ingredients in a large bowl, then turn out onto a floured surface and knead by hand for about 10-12 minutes. You'll know the dough is ready when it's smooth, elastic, and springs back when pressed with your finger.
The rolls should be golden brown on top and the internal temperature should reach 190°F when checked with an instant-read thermometer. They should feel firm but springy when gently pressed. If the tops are browning too quickly but the centers aren't done, tent loosely with aluminum foil for the last 5-10 minutes of baking.
These rich rolls pair beautifully with hot coffee, cappuccino, or a glass of cold milk. For a complete brunch spread, serve alongside scrambled eggs, fresh fruit salad, and bacon or sausage. They're also wonderful with vanilla ice cream as a decadent dessert option.
You can reduce the brown sugar in the filling by up to one-third without significantly affecting texture, though the rolls will be less sweet. The sugar in the dough, however, is important for yeast activation and structure, so keep that measurement as is. You can also reduce the frosting amount or make it less sweet by adding extra cream cheese.
Store cooled, frosted rolls in an airtight container at room temperature for up to 2 days, or refrigerate for up to 5 days. To reheat, microwave individual rolls for 15-20 seconds, or warm the entire pan covered with foil in a 300°F oven for 10-15 minutes. They also freeze beautifully for up to 3 months—wrap individually and thaw at room temperature or microwave from frozen.
Recipe Troubleshooting Guide
Dry or Dense Rolls
Problem: Rolls turn out heavy and dry instead of light and fluffy.
Solution: This typically happens from adding too much flour or over-baking. Measure flour using the spoon-and-level method rather than scooping directly from the bag. Remove rolls from oven as soon as they're golden and reach 190°F internally. They continue cooking slightly from residual heat, so slight under-baking is better than over-baking.
Filling Leaking Out
Problem: Chocolate filling seeps out during baking, creating a mess.
Solution: Roll the dough tightly but not so tight that filling squeezes out the sides. Leave a 1/2-inch border without filling along one long edge, and when rolling, press gently to seal that edge. Also ensure your butter for the filling is softened but not melted—melted butter runs more easily.
Uneven Baking
Problem: Some rolls are perfectly done while others are undercooked or overcooked.
Prevention: Cut rolls as evenly as possible using a sharp knife or unflavored dental floss. Arrange rolls with equal spacing in the pan, and rotate the pan 180 degrees halfway through baking. If using a glass pan, reduce oven temperature by 25°F as glass conducts heat differently than metal.
Frosting Too Thick or Thin
Problem: Cream cheese frosting is either too stiff to spread or too runny.
Recovery: Both cream cheese and butter must be at true room temperature (not cold, not warm). If too thick, add milk one teaspoon at a time. If too thin, add more powdered sugar 1/4 cup at a time or refrigerate for 15 minutes to firm up. Beat on high speed for 2-3 minutes for the fluffiest texture.
Dough Not Doubling
Problem: Dough sits for hours but doesn't rise properly.
Prevention: Check that your yeast isn't expired and that your milk temperature was correct (105-115°F). Create a warm environment by placing the bowl in an oven with just the light on, or near (not on) a warm stovetop. As a last resort, you can salvage under-risen dough by letting it rise longer or proceeding with what you have—the second rise will help compensate.
Flavor Balance Issues
Too Sweet: If rolls are too sweet, reduce the frosting amount or serve with plain Greek yogurt on the side to balance sweetness.
Too Salty: If rolls taste too salty, you may have used salted butter where unsalted was called for. Next time, use unsalted butter throughout or reduce salt in dough to 1/2 teaspoon.
Bland: If flavor is flat, increase cinnamon to 3 tablespoons, add 1/2 teaspoon vanilla to the dough, or use a combination of semi-sweet and dark chocolate chips for more depth.
Selecting Quality Ingredients for Best Results
The quality of your ingredients directly impacts the final flavor and texture of these rolls. Use real butter rather than margarine—the milk solids and fat content create superior flavor and tenderness. Whole milk provides the richness needed for soft, tender dough, though 2% will work in a pinch. Active dry yeast should be fresh (check the expiration date) and stored properly in a cool, dry place or refrigerated after opening.
For chocolate elements, choose high-quality cocoa powder—Dutch-process creates a darker color and smoother flavor, while natural cocoa provides a more intense chocolate taste. Mini chocolate chips are preferred over regular size because they distribute more evenly and create more chocolate pockets throughout each roll. Full-fat cream cheese (not whipped or low-fat) is essential for frosting that's thick, stable, and perfectly tangy.
Essential Ingredient Notes
- Active Dry Yeast: Always proof your yeast in warm milk with a pinch of sugar to ensure it's alive and active. Within 5 minutes, it should foam and smell yeasty. If nothing happens, your yeast is dead and should be replaced. Store yeast in the refrigerator after opening to extend its life.
- Chocolate Chips: Mini chocolate chips are ideal because they distribute evenly and don't create heavy pockets that weigh down the dough. Look for chips that contain real cocoa butter rather than palm oil for best melting and flavor. Semi-sweet chips are the perfect balance, but you can mix in dark chocolate for sophistication or milk chocolate for extra sweetness.
- Cream Cheese: Room temperature cream cheese is crucial for lump-free frosting. Take it out of the refrigerator at least 2 hours before making frosting, or soften in the microwave at 50% power in 10-second intervals. Never use reduced-fat cream cheese for frosting as it contains more water and creates thin, runny results.
Mastering the Rolling and Shaping Technique
The key to picture-perfect cinnamon rolls is proper rolling technique. After rolling out your dough into an even rectangle, spread the softened butter right to the edges on three sides, leaving that 1/2-inch border on one long side. This butter layer is crucial—it creates the flaky layers and helps the filling adhere. When sprinkling the chocolate-cinnamon-sugar mixture, use your hands to distribute evenly, making sure to get into the corners.
Rolling the dough should be done firmly but gently. Start from the long side opposite your border, and use your fingers to roll tightly while simultaneously pushing filling back in as needed. Once rolled, use a sharp serrated knife or unflavored dental floss to cut—dental floss creates cleaner cuts without squishing the rolls. Slide floss under the log, cross the ends over the top, and pull tight to slice through. Let cut rolls rest for 2-3 minutes before placing in the pan to allow the dough to relax.
The Perfect Rise
Temperature is everything when it comes to yeast dough. For both rises, aim for 75-80°F ambient temperature. Too hot kills the yeast, too cold slows it dramatically. A turned-off oven with just the light on provides perfect conditions. You can also place the bowl over another bowl of warm water. The dough should double in size and feel puffy and airy. To test if the first rise is complete, gently press two fingers about 1/2 inch into the dough—if the indentation remains, it's ready. For the second rise, the rolls should look puffy and nearly touching each other in the pan.
Decadent Chocolate Cinnamon Rolls with Cream Cheese Frosting
📋 Ingredients
Dough Ingredients
- 8 oz cream cheese, softenedMust be room temperature for smooth frosting
- 1/4 cup butter, softenedAdds richness and helps frosting spread easily
- 2 cups powdered sugarSift for the smoothest frosting
- 1 teaspoon vanilla extractEnhances the cream cheese flavor
- 2-3 tablespoons milkAdd gradually for perfect spreading consistency
Filling & Frosting
- 4 cups all-purpose flourSpoon and level for accurate measurement
- 1/2 cup granulated sugarFeeds the yeast and adds sweetness
- 2 1/4 teaspoons active dry yeastOne standard packet, check expiration date
- 1 cup warm whole milk (110°F)Should feel warm but not hot to the touch
- 1/3 cup unsalted butter, meltedCreates tender, rich dough
- 2 large eggsRoom temperature eggs incorporate better
- 1 teaspoon saltBalances sweetness and strengthens gluten
- 1/2 cup unsalted butter, softened (for filling)Should spread easily but not be melted
- 3/4 cup brown sugarLight or dark both work, dark gives deeper flavor
- 3 tablespoons cocoa powderDutch-process for smoother flavor
- 2 tablespoons ground cinnamonFresh cinnamon has the best flavor
- 1 cup mini chocolate chipsPlus extra for topping if desired
Instructions
Prepare the Dough
In a large mixing bowl, combine warm milk (110°F), sugar, and yeast. Stir gently and let sit for 5 minutes until the mixture becomes foamy and fragrant. Add melted butter, eggs, and salt, whisking to combine. Gradually add flour one cup at a time, mixing with a wooden spoon or stand mixer with dough hook. Continue mixing until a soft, slightly tacky dough forms. Knead by hand on a lightly floured surface or with a mixer on medium speed for 8-10 minutes until the dough is smooth, elastic, and springs back when pressed.
First Rise
Shape dough into a ball and place in a large, greased bowl, turning once to coat all sides with oil. Cover the bowl with a damp kitchen towel or plastic wrap. Place in a warm, draft-free location (75-80°F is ideal—an oven with just the light on works perfectly) and let rise for 45-60 minutes, until doubled in size. To test readiness, gently press two fingers about 1/2 inch into the dough; if the indentation remains, the dough is ready.
Create Filling and Roll
Punch down the risen dough to release air bubbles. On a lightly floured surface, roll dough into an 18x12 inch rectangle, keeping edges as straight as possible. Spread the 1/2 cup softened butter evenly over the entire surface, leaving a 1/2-inch border along one long edge. In a small bowl, mix together brown sugar, cocoa powder, and cinnamon until well combined. Sprinkle this mixture evenly over the buttered dough, then distribute mini chocolate chips evenly across the surface. Starting from the long side opposite the border, tightly roll the dough into a log. Pinch the seam to seal. Using a sharp serrated knife or unflavored dental floss, cut the log into 12 equal pieces (each about 1.5 inches thick).
Second Rise and Bake
Grease a 9x13 inch baking pan and arrange the cut rolls with cut sides up, spacing them evenly (they'll expand to touch as they rise). Cover pan with a towel or plastic wrap and let rise in a warm place for 30 minutes until puffy and nearly touching each other. Meanwhile, preheat your oven to 350°F. Once rolls have completed their second rise, remove covering and bake for 25-28 minutes, until golden brown on top and an instant-read thermometer inserted in the center reads 190°F. If tops brown too quickly, tent loosely with aluminum foil for the last 5-10 minutes.
Make Frosting and Serve
While rolls are baking, prepare the cream cheese frosting. In a medium bowl, beat together room temperature cream cheese and butter with an electric mixer on high speed for 2-3 minutes until light and fluffy. Reduce speed to low and gradually add powdered sugar, one cup at a time, beating until smooth. Add vanilla extract and 2 tablespoons milk, beating until combined. Check consistency—frosting should be thick but spreadable. Add additional milk one teaspoon at a time if needed. Remove rolls from oven and let cool in the pan for 5 minutes. While still warm, spread frosting generously over the top of all rolls, allowing it to melt slightly into the crevices. Sprinkle with extra mini chocolate chips if desired. Serve warm and enjoy immediately, or let cool completely before storing.
Recipe Notes & Tips
Storage
Store frosted rolls in an airtight container at room temperature for up to 2 days, or refrigerate for up to 5 days. For longer storage, wrap individual unfrosted rolls tightly in plastic wrap, then place in a freezer bag and freeze for up to 3 months. Thaw overnight in refrigerator or at room temperature for 2-3 hours, then reheat and frost before serving. To reheat, microwave individual rolls for 15-20 seconds, or warm the entire pan covered with foil in a 300°F oven for 10-15 minutes.
Serving Suggestions
These chocolate cinnamon rolls are perfect for brunch served alongside scrambled eggs, crispy bacon, and fresh fruit. They also make an incredible dessert when served warm with a scoop of vanilla ice cream and hot fudge sauce drizzled on top. Pair with hot coffee, cappuccino, or cold milk for the ultimate indulgence. For an elegant presentation, dust with cocoa powder or powdered sugar just before serving.
Variations
Try these delicious variations: add 1/2 cup chopped pecans or walnuts to the filling for crunch; replace mini chocolate chips with white chocolate chips or butterscotch chips; add 1 tablespoon espresso powder to the cocoa mixture for mocha rolls; drizzle with melted chocolate or caramel sauce in addition to cream cheese frosting; substitute the cinnamon with chai spice blend for a unique twist; or make them extra decadent by adding a layer of Nutella under the butter before adding the filling.